Yes, there are additives designed to clean fuel filters. Toluene-based additives can remove deposits and improve performance. Simply add the recommended amount to your fuel tank, which then circulates through the system, helping to clean the filter. Follow the product instructions carefully to ensure effective results and avoid damaging your engine.
FAQs & Answers
- What are fuel filter additives? Fuel filter additives are products designed to clean and improve the function of fuel filters by removing deposits and enhancing fuel flow.
- How often should I use fuel filter cleaners? It is typically recommended to use fuel filter cleaners every 3,000 to 5,000 miles, or as directed by the product instructions.
- Will fuel filter additives damage my engine? When used according to the manufacturer's instructions, fuel filter additives should not damage your engine. Always choose high-quality products.
- Can additives help with clogged fuel lines? Yes, certain additives can help dissolve clogs in fuel lines along with cleaning the filters, improving overall fuel system performance.
